SUMMARY:Painting Basics with Sepha for 15 & up!
DESCRIPTION:LEVEL UP!\nYour Invitation to More Creativity is Here! \nPainting Basics:\nThis class applies to ANY kind of painting media.\nWe will be working in Watercolors for this class.\nStarting with one color\, we will learn about values\, the foundation of creating good art. Creating a fun color wheel we will discover how to mix colors with a 6 color limited palette� system. With these 6 colors you will learn how to mix any color you need without buying� 50 tubes of paint AND without making MUDD!! These classes will form a basis of any artist toolkit. You will then work on �still life and landscapes to get more practice with our paints.\nSupply list available when you register! SUMMARY:Bay City Arts Center – Art Opening
DESCRIPTION:Join us next Friday from 5-7pm at The Bay City Arts Center for a gallery reception featuring the work of two local artists\, including artwork by Lydia Hess and photography by Robbie McClaran. This monthly event is free and open to the public. \nRobbie McClaran: Beginning in 2013\, and working with an antique eight-by-ten\, large format camera\, Robbie McClaran has been photographing along the entire 1250-mile length of the Columbia River\, from its source in British Columbia to its confluence with the Pacific Ocean. “The Great River of the West”\, explores the River’s current cultural and economic landscape as well as environmental alterations. \nLydia Hess: Lydia Hess looks to the natural world and iconic symbols for inspiration in her artwork. She has worked with carved clay-board\, and block prints for many years as a commercial illustrator. After being introduced to the unexpected spontaneity of monotype printmaking\, she was inspired to infuse these colorful\, textural compositions with her graphic carved images.

SUMMARY:Neskowin Chamber Music-Spanish Brass
DESCRIPTION:Spanish Brass will embark on three tours in the United States this year\, starting the first one on January 5. A month of concerts\, educational performances\, and masterclasses will take them through Hawai’i\, Illinois\, New York\, Oregon\, California\, and Texas. The Kiawanda Community Center is a perfect setting for the group to play and enchant Pacific City and surrounding communities on Sunday\, January 21. 2024 from 3-5pm. \nDuring this tour\, the quintet will present their new artistic proposal\, celebrating their 35th anniversary by returning to their purest roots as a brass quintet. They will intertwine some of the most significant works from their career with new compositions or adaptations written expressly for the occasion. \nFounded in 1989\, Spanish Brass has graced more than 2\,000 stages worldwide and released thirty-two albums. In 1996\, it won the First Prize at the 6th International Competition for Brass Quintets “Ville de Narbonne” (France)\, considered the most prestigious for this formation. In 2017\, it received the I Bankia Prize for Musical Talent in the Valencian Community\, and in 2019\, the Espai Ter Music Prize in Torroella de Montgrí for the project Mira si hem corregut terres… They hold five Carles Santos Awards by the Valencian Institute of Culture\, and in 2020\, they received the National Music Prize in the Interpretation category by the Ministry of Culture of Spain. \nSpanish Brass has performed in the world’s most important festivals\, performed at the Prince of Asturias Awards ceremony (1995)\, and annually organizes two brass festivals: Spanish Brass Alzira-SBALZ (www.sbalz.com) and Brassurround Torrent (www.brassurround.com). \nSpanish Brass plays with Shires trumpets\, Paxman horn\, Shires trombone\, and Melton tuba\, using Romera Brass mouthpieces and mutes\, along with the BlackBinder app. Additionally\, it uses and owns Bags\, a brand of instrument cases. \nSpanish Brass is supported by the Institut Valencià de Cultura and the Ministry of Culture-INAEM. \nAdmission: $20 at the door\, $5 under 18 yrs.\nContact: Colleen Hofer 360-513-7632\nAdmission at Door Cash or Check \nneskowinchambermusic101@gmail.com
